Both F21 3D and F22 2D seem to be using some advanced VA type screen but with IPS like viewing angles.
Sites like notebookcheck seem to think its IPS and many users too but not sure as Sony does not reveal panel details.
But rest assured, it is NOT TN.Mostly VA but maybe IPS, no clear info. Notebookcheck reviewed even the HP dreamcolor IPS but they say that F 3D has the best viewing angles of any laptop they have ever tested!
